After leaving Port Conway, which farm did Booth and Herold go to next?

Explanation:
Booth and Herold were on the run, moving south through rural Virginia after the assassination. The next place they stopped after leaving Port Conway was the farm owned by Richard H. Garrett. Garrett’s farm provided a nearby, workable hiding place, and the pair received shelter there for a short time, which is a key step in tracing their escape route.
